/** 根据导出index文件获取导出内容 */
const getExportContent = (path, transform) => {
const project = new ts_morph_1.Project();
// 添加源代码
const source = project.addSourceFileAtPath(path);
const content = [];
source.forEachChild((item) => {
var _a;
const text = item.getText();
// 不处理非导出类型语法
if (item.getKind() !== ts_morph_1.SyntaxKind.ExportDeclaration) {
return;
}
// 不处理导出类型
if (text.startsWith("export type")) {
return;
}
const nodes = item.forEachDescendantAsArray();
// 参考 https://github.com/estree/estree/blob/master/es2015.md#exports
// export { get } from 'module' => ['get']
// export { get as myGet } from 'module' => ['get as myGet']
// export { get, pick as myPick } from 'module' => ['get', 'pick as myPick']
// export { default as Module, get } from 'module' => ['default as Module', 'get']
// export * as module from 'module' => undefined
const exportSpecifier = filterNodeBySyntaxKind(nodes, ts_morph_1.SyntaxKind.ExportSpecifier);
// export { get as myGet } from 'module' => ['get', 'myGet']
// export { get, pick } from 'module' => ['get', 'pick']
// export { get, pick as myPick } from 'module' => ['get', 'pick', 'myPick']
// export { default as Module, get } from 'module' => ['default', 'Module', 'get']
// export * as module from 'module' => []
const identifiers = filterNodeBySyntaxKind(nodes, ts_morph_1.SyntaxKind.Identifier);
// 如果是*号导出时有值,此时identifiers返回为空数组
// export * as module from 'module' => '* as module'
// export { get } from 'module' => undefined
const namespaceExport = findNodeBySyntaxKind(nodes, ts_morph_1.SyntaxKind.NamespaceExport);
// export { get } from 'module' => 'module'
const stringLiteral = findNodeBySyntaxKind(nodes, ts_morph_1.SyntaxKind.StringLiteral);
const libraryName = (transform === null || transform === void 0 ? void 0 : transform(stringLiteral)) || stringLiteral;
// 跳过此次循环的下标
let breakIndex = -1;
for (let i = 0; i < identifiers.length; i++) {
if (breakIndex === i) {
continue;
}
const identifier = identifiers[i];
const reNamedIdentifier = identifier === "default" ? "default" : `${identifier} as default`;
// 是否有重命名导出,如get as myGet, default as Utils
const isRenamedExport = (_a = exportSpecifier === null || exportSpecifier === void 0 ? void 0 : exportSpecifier[i]) === null || _a === void 0 ? void 0 : _a.includes(" as ");
// 如果有默认导出, 则跳过下一次循环
if (isRenamedExport) {
breakIndex = i + 1;
content.push({
name: identifiers[i + 1],
content: `export { ${reNamedIdentifier} } from ${libraryName};`,
});
continue;
}
// 如果包含*号导出
if (namespaceExport === null || namespaceExport === void 0 ? void 0 : namespaceExport.includes("* as")) {
content.push({
name: identifier,
content: `export * as default from ${libraryName};`,
});
continue;
}
content.push({
name: identifier,
content: `export { ${reNamedIdentifier} } from ${libraryName};`,
});
}
});
return content;
};
